Book excerpt: "This book is divided into four seasons -- Winter, Spring, Summer and Autumn -- to correspond with the seasons of the year. Just like the cycle of life on this planet, so we each need a Season to understand who we are, why we are here, what we are doing and how we can make a difference in this world. ; The four sections described in this book represent learning times in your journey to leadership. The Winter Season relates to self-introspection, creating a mission statement and setting goals. The Spring Season is about learning from your mistakes, formal education and taking the risks necessary to reach your goals. In the Summer Season, you will explore building a balanced life and relationships through the readings and questions. Finally, all the preparation will come together to explore leadership and life skills in the Autumn Season. It is in this season that all the work of Winter, Spring and Summer will have their culmination"--Pages 9-10

Book excerpt: The founder of Four Seasons Hotels shares the philosophy and values that have made his legendary brand How did a child of immigrants, starting with no background in the hotel business, create the world's most admired and successful hotel chain? And how has Four Seasons grown dramatically, over nearly a half century, without losing its focus on exceptional quality and unparalleled service? Isadore Sharp answers these questions in his engaging memoir, which doubles as a powerful guide for leaders in any field. He recalls the surprising history of his company, starting with its roots in his father's small construction business, which Sharp joined after getting a degree in architecture. Shifting into hotels wasn't easy, and he learned by trial and error. His breakthrough was a vision for a new kind of hotel, featuring superior design, top-quality amenities, and, above all, a deep commitment to service. Sharp realized that customers would gladly pay extra for a "home away from home" experience. But that would be possible only if everyone-from managers and supervisors to bellmen, servers, and housekeepers-was fully engaged. The front-line staff, who have the most contact with guests, can make or break a five-star reputation. Readers will be fascinated to learn how Four Seasons does it, year after year, in more than thirty countries around the world.
